The forces uniteTiger Shroff and Vidyut Jammwal are set to collaborate for the first time on Milap Zaveri upcoming action drama. According to reports, the yet-untitled project is being mounted as an intense action love story and will feature Krithi Shetty as the female lead.

A source told Pinkvilla that the film aims to unite “two real action heroes”, adding that their pairing is long awaited. The film is expected to go on floors in February, with extensive stunt choreography currently in preparation.

No quick fixes

Bhumi Pednekar

Actor Bhumi Pednekar has addressed persistent rumours linking her weight loss to Ozempic, clarifying that her transformation was achieved naturally. Speaking on Soha Ali Khan’s podcast All About Her, Bhumi dismissed the speculation, saying she lost “40 kgs and more without shortcuts”. The actor also shared how some even asked her point-blank if she’d had her ribs removed. The actor emphasised that her journey involved years of discipline, consistent workouts, and mindful eating, adding that such rumours diminish genuine hard work. urged people to stop promoting quick-fix narratives around fitness, stating that assumptions about medical aids can be misleading and unfair to those committed to long-term health and fitness goals.

The weight of his voice

Sharad Kelkar

Actor Sharad Kelkar says his commanding voice sometimes comes as a disadvantage as he is not considered for common man roles by filmmakers. The actor has lent his voice to Prabhas in the superhit Baahubali franchise, Adipurush (2023) and Salaar (2023), among others. “People think that my voice is my biggest asset, I don’t think so. It’s a disadvantage for you because [there are] few characters people can’t offer. Like, if they want to offer me a simple guy, they are pretty hesitant to offer me, he told told PTI in an interview.

Theatres ka haal

Emraan Hashmi

Actor Emraan Hashmi says the state of theatrical business is worrisome as audiences are turning up to watch only event films and not the mid-size movies, which is why he has become selective with the films he wants to do. Emraan had two theatrical releases, Ground Zero and Haq, in 2025. “The thing is, it has become extremely difficult for theatrical films to put stuff out there. There is a lot of stuff that you feel should go on OTT because it is concept-driven,” the actor told PTI.
